All farmers monitor energy status, fertility and lameness daily, to ensure a productive, healthy and sustainable herd. In the absence of a single integrated system able to measure these conditions in real time, they rely on observation; expensive blood-based testing; proxies or judgement, which can put animals at risk and reduce yield.
Chordata Dairy and Chordata Beef apps provide real-time information for fertility, energy status, stress and lameness as well as early detection and alerts for condition management, without blood extraction.
Millions of pets are overweight, suffer from diabetes, stress, inflammation or pain because owners and vets are unable to detect their condition early, or to monitor their health or provide effective daily care.
The wearable reads data from the microchip implanted into the animal. This, and other data is processed, analyzed and stored.
A baseline analysis profiles each animal, allowing precise monitoring of unusual behaviour, early indication of disease and ongoing treatment.
Over time, aggregated data, AI and ML will be used to track recovery against expected norms.
Further analysis will determine how the management of nutrition and disease can benefit sustainability on farm and society as a whole.
